SALES PROHIBITED TO: Hawaii and Rhode Island.
SALES RESTRICTED TO: (These states require a concealed carry permit) Connecticut, Delaware, Illinois, Massachusetts, New Mexico, West Virginia and Wisconsin.
Features:
- Neuro-Muscular Incapacitation (NMI) – temporarily overrides an attacker’s central nervous system, limiting muscular control for approximately 5 seconds per deployment.
- Class 3A LASER targeting paired with a powerful LED flashlight for accurate aiming in low light.
- 15-foot effective range for remote engagement, plus Contact Stun capability for close encounters.
- Durable Blackhawk Kydex holster included for secure, professional carry.
- Performance Power Magazine (non-rechargeable) – providing up to ~50 firings per magazine.
- Single-fire and multi-cycle modes give controlled deployment options depending on the threat.
- Kit includes two live cartridges and a conductive practice target to build confidence with safe, non-deploy practice sessions.
- Carrying and licensing laws vary by state—verify local regulations before purchase and carry.
